This past Friday, Trey Songz brought his ‘Anticpation 2our’ to LA’s Nokia Theater. The R&B heartthrob performed cuts off his recent hit mixtape “Anticipation 2,” the ‘Inevitable’ EP, and past classics. Being in LA meant Trey had to invite some special guests to hit the stage with him. Among rappers Big Sean and J. Cole, Trey brought out fellow R&B stars Ne-Yo & Jamie Foxx. The above footage is of Trey & Ne-Yo’s cover of Jodeci’s “Freekin’ You.”

SoCo is a full service Southern Fusion restaurant concept in Brooklyn, NY. SoCo is equal parts restaurant and cocktail bar. Upon entering you are met with a 20 foot bar anchored by structural beams used to support the 6 story building, casual dining spaces and an elevated DJ booth. Toward the rear is a more formal dining environment with an elevated banquet that doubles as a performance space for bands. The designer Andres Aladin, describes the restaurant as “the Brooklyn Bridge turned into a restaurant. We wanted to play off of the design cues of the space and the history of the neighborhood being very industrial. There is a lot of steel in here and most of it has been locally sourced (like around the corner locally). The hard steel is balanced by warm walnut walls and charming exposed brick making the place feel like home. The trick in designing this space was to keep it relaxed enough for casual lunches but sexy enough for dinner dates. I think we achieved our goals.”
